Output 43c68ed493bd3b713d4a8cdbf5fde7bdf5ceb51bfbfdab4e875c710c9f9370ca:1

value
142827965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b347d1fd5947929fd61867d21df0d137bae4a0 OP_EQUAL
address
34JmcYcWegRngWKWmuxL5kLFAoRkXbe6vq
transaction
43c68ed493bd3b713d4a8cdbf5fde7bdf5ceb51bfbfdab4e875c710c9f9370ca
confirmations
325556
spent
true